Description

CVE-2024-29090 is a Server-Side Request Forgery (SSRF) vulnerability affecting Jordy Meow AI Engine: ChatGPT Chatbot versions up to 2. 1. 4. The vulnerability allows an attacker with high privileges to induce the server to make unauthorized requests, potentially leading to confidentiality breaches. The vulnerability has a CVSS 3. 1 base score of 6. 8, indicating medium severity. No official patch or remediation guidance is currently available from the vendor. There are no known exploits in the wild at this time.

Technical Analysis

This vulnerability (CVE-2024-29090) is classified as CWE-918 (Server-Side Request Forgery) in the Jordy Meow AI Engine: ChatGPT Chatbot product. It affects versions up to 2.1.4 and allows an attacker with high privileges to coerce the server into making unintended requests, potentially exposing sensitive information. The CVSS vector indicates network attack vector, low attack complexity, required privileges, no user interaction, and a confidentiality impact without integrity or availability impact. No patch or official remediation level has been provided by the vendor as of the published date.

Potential Impact

An attacker with high privileges on the affected system could exploit this SSRF vulnerability to cause the server to make unauthorized requests, potentially leading to disclosure of sensitive information. There is no indication of impact on integrity or availability. No known exploits have been reported in the wild.

Mitigation Recommendations

Patch status is not yet confirmed — check the vendor advisory for current remediation guidance. Since no official fix or mitigation has been published, users should monitor vendor communications for updates. Until a patch is available, restrict high-privilege access to the affected software to trusted users only.
